Graphical installation of Fedora requires a minimum screen resolution of **1024x768**. Owners of devices with lower resolution, such as some netbooks, should use text or VNC installation.
|
||||
|
||||
Once installed, Fedora will support these lower resolution devices. The minimum resolution requirement applies only to graphical installation.
